How to Choose Internal Aluminium Sliding Doors

Why Aluminium For Internal Sliding Doors?

Internal aluminium sliding doors combine sophisticated engineering with practical design, setting them apart from conventional interior door options through their blend of strength and visual appeal.

The Science Behind Aluminium’s Strength

Strong yet remarkably light, aluminium’s molecular bonds create an exceptionally durable material for door frames. The metal’s crystalline structure allows manufacturers to craft internal aluminium sliding doors that support substantial glass panels while maintaining slim sight lines. At a molecular level, aluminium’s face-centred cubic structure provides superior strength-to-weight ratios compared to other common door frame materials.

Each aluminium atom forms bonds with twelve neighbouring atoms, creating a dense network that resists bending and twisting forces. This intrinsic strength means aluminium framed doors can span wider openings than timber alternatives, without requiring bulky supporting structures. The material’s natural resistance to corrosion stems from a protective oxide layer that forms instantly when exposed to air, ensuring long-term stability even in humid indoor environments.

Slim Yet Strong

Modern manufacturing techniques allow for precise control over frame profiles in internal aluminium sliding doors. The metal’s inherent strength permits frames that measure a fraction of the width needed for timber or uPVC, while still supporting large glass panels. Engineers calculate the optimal frame thickness by balancing structural requirements with visual preferences, creating profiles that remain sturdy without appearing chunky or industrial.

Slim frame sliding doors take full advantage of aluminium’s structural properties. The material’s high tensile strength enables manufacturers to reduce frame dimensions while maintaining the smooth operation essential for daily use. Through careful engineering, these frames distribute weight evenly across the entire door structure, preventing sagging or misalignment over time.

Sound Control Properties

The density of aluminium combined with specialised glass installations helps manage noise transmission between rooms. Internal aluminium sliding doors fitted with appropriate glazing can reduce sound travel greatly, helping to create quieter spaces within busy homes. The frame’s rigid structure prevents vibration transfer, working alongside the glass to limit noise infiltration.

Glass selection plays a big part in sound reduction capabilities. Single glazing offers basic acoustic benefits, while double-glazed panels with varying glass thicknesses disrupt different sound frequencies more effectively. The aluminium frame’s structure supports these heavier glass combinations without compromising the door’s functionality, maintaining easy movement despite the increased weight.

Technical Applications

The physical properties of aluminium make it particularly suited for home improvement projects where precision matters. Its low thermal expansion rate means internal aluminium sliding doors maintain consistent operation regardless of temperature fluctuations between rooms. Unlike some materials that can warp or stick in varying conditions, aluminium’s stability ensures reliable performance throughout the seasons.

Technical Features of Internal Aluminium Sliding Doors

The mechanical elements of aluminium interior sliding doors combine to create a sophisticated system that moves large glass panels with minimal effort.

aluminium internal sliding doors

Track Systems and Floor Design

Hidden runners in internal aluminium sliding doors make movement whisper-quiet while keeping floors free from visible tracks. Top-hung systems transfer the door’s weight to the structural frame above, eliminating the need for bulky floor channels.

This design approach creates truly flush thresholds, removing trip hazards and improving accessibility between rooms.

Advanced roller mechanisms use precision-engineered bearings to support weights up to several hundred kilograms. The strength of aluminium frames allows for larger glass panels without compromising smooth operation. When properly installed, these systems need only gentle pressure to move, with soft-close mechanisms preventing slams and protecting fingers.

Frame Configurations

Internal aluminium sliding doors can span openings of various widths through different panel arrangements:

  • Two-panel configurations for standard doorways
  • Three-panel designs for wider openings
  • Four or more panels for room-width installations
  • Corner-meeting options for L-shaped spaces

Multiple panels stack neatly when open, occupying minimal wall space. Industrial style doors often feature exposed tracks and rollers, turning mechanical components into design features that complement urban interiors.

Thermal and Acoustic Engineering

Aluminium internal sliding doors incorporate thermal break technology to reduce heat transfer and manage sound transmission between spaces. These breaks – strips of less conductive material inserted within the frame profiles – help prevent temperature differences from causing condensation while reducing echo in busy households.

Sound waves travel easily through solid materials, but thermal breaks disrupt this path. The combination of broken thermal bridges and appropriate glazing helps create quieter zones within open-plan spaces. This matters particularly in home offices or media rooms where sound control becomes essential.

Advanced Materials

Modern manufacturing allows for incredibly precise tolerances in frame components. Computer-controlled machining creates components that fit together perfectly, eliminating gaps that could cause rattles or drafts. The stability of aluminium means these tight tolerances remain consistent over years of use, maintaining the doors’ smooth glide and quiet operation.

The structural properties of aluminium support unusually wide spans without sagging. This strength comes from careful engineering of the frame sections, which use internal webs and chambers to create rigid profiles that stay straight over time. The metal’s excellent strength-to-weight ratio means even large panels remain easy to move.

High-grade aluminium alloys resist corrosion naturally through their self-healing oxide layer. This protective coating forms instantly if the surface gets scratched, maintaining the material’s integrity without needing additional treatments. When combined with modern powder coating methods, these properties create doors that keep their good looks with minimal maintenance.

Choosing Glass for Internal Aluminium Sliding Doors

Glass selection shapes how internal aluminium sliding doors work in your space, balancing privacy needs with light transmission and noise control requirements.

Glass Types and Privacy Options

Clear glass proves popular in aluminium interior sliding doors where maintaining sight lines matters most. Low-iron options remove the slight green tint found in standard glass, creating truly crystal-clear views through the panels. In spaces where privacy becomes important, frosted or patterned glass creates subtle screening without blocking light.

Textured glass adds visual interest while obscuring views. Internal aluminium sliding doors fitted with reeded or fluted glass panels create interesting light patterns as the sun moves throughout the day. These patterns can range from subtle ripples to bold geometric designs, each offering different levels of privacy and light diffusion.

Light Flow Management

Natural light penetrates deeper into buildings through well-placed glass panels. Internal aluminium sliding doors with floor-to-ceiling glazing help brighten corridors and inner rooms that might otherwise feel dark. The slim frames typical of aluminium systems block minimal light, letting you make the most of available daylight.

Glass specifications matter when managing light levels between spaces. Tinted options reduce glare without completely blocking light, while specialist coatings can control heat gain in sunny areas. The strength of aluminium frames supports heavier glass types, including laminated panels that combine different properties in a single unit.

Acoustic Performance

Double-glazed panels in internal aluminium sliding doors provide improved sound insulation between rooms. The air gap between panes disrupts noise transmission, while different glass thicknesses target specific sound frequencies. This acoustic control proves particularly valuable in home office setups or media rooms where noise management matters most.

Modern glazing units can incorporate specialised interlayers for additional sound dampening. These plastic layers, sandwiched between glass panes, absorb vibrations that would otherwise travel through the panel. The rigid aluminium frames prevent flexing that could compromise these acoustic properties, maintaining consistent performance over time.

Various glass combinations let you tailor the doors to specific needs. Laminated safety glass adds security without compromising clarity, while acoustic laminate reduces sound transmission. When privacy needs change throughout the day, switchable glass panels can turn from clear to opaque at the touch of a button, though they require professional installation and additional wiring.

Style Guide for Internal Aluminium Sliding Doors

The visual impact of internal aluminium sliding doors stems from careful choices in colours, finishes, and hardware that complement your interior design scheme.

4 panel internal aluminium sliding doors

Colour and Finish Selection

Powder coating gives internal aluminium sliding doors long-lasting colour that resists scratches and wear. The process involves applying dry powder through an electrostatic charge, then curing it at high temperatures to create a tough, even finish.

This technique produces richer, more durable colours than traditional wet painting methods.

Modern matt finishes work particularly well in open plan living spaces, avoiding unwanted glare while adding subtle sophistication. Internal aluminium sliding doors can wear darker shades effectively – deep greys and blacks create striking features without overwhelming the space. Bronze and champagne finishes offer warmer alternatives that suit period properties.

Hardware Choices

Handle design impacts the everyday usability of aluminium internal sliding doors. Recessed pulls keep the look minimal while providing easy grip for sliding. Lever handles in brushed steel or matt black complement the door frames while offering more traditional operation. The metal’s strength allows for lighter, more elegant handle designs that still meet daily use demands.

Floor to ceiling sliding doors need carefully positioned hardware to maintain clean lines. Flush handles set into the frame’s face keep the surface smooth, while edge-mounted options provide comfortable grip without protruding into the space. The choice of handle material – whether metal, wood, or composite – impacts how the doors feel to touch and use.

Frame Width Options

Slimline frames in internal aluminium sliding doors create minimal visual interruption between spaces. These narrow profiles, sometimes measuring just a few centimetres wide, showcase more glass while maintaining structural integrity. The aluminium’s strength allows for these slim designs without compromising stability or smooth operation.

Wider frames serve specific design purposes beyond their structural requirements:

  • Creating bold geometric patterns
  • Matching existing window frames
  • Adding industrial character
  • Framing views deliberately
  • Supporting specialist glass types

Premium Finishes

The anodising process creates distinctive metallic finishes for internal aluminium sliding doors that resist wear while adding depth to the surface. This electrochemical treatment penetrates the metal rather than coating it, producing colours that won’t chip or peel. Black anodised frames bring contemporary edge to modern spaces, while bronze tones complement traditional interiors.

Metallic powder coatings offer another premium option, catching light differently throughout the day. These specialist finishes contain tiny metal particles that create subtle shimmer effects, adding visual interest without appearing flashy. When paired with level threshold tracks, these finishes create sophisticated doorways that draw attention for the right reasons.

Special textured coatings provide practical benefits beyond pure aesthetics. These surfaces hide minor scratches more effectively than smooth finishes, helping internal aluminium sliding doors maintain their appearance in high-traffic areas. The textures also offer improved grip when operating the doors, particularly useful in busy family homes.

Installation Considerations and Space Planning

Proper installation of internal aluminium sliding doors requires careful planning to ensure smooth operation and lasting performance.

Measuring and Space Requirements

Internal aluminium sliding doors need precise measurements to fit correctly within their openings. The structural strength of aluminium frames means less allowance for supporting posts at the sides, though adequate fixing points remain essential. Wall construction affects mounting options – solid masonry provides direct fixing points, while stud walls might need additional framework.

Track positioning demands particular attention in aluminium internal sliding doors. The weight of glass panels transfers through the frame to mounting points, so ceiling structures must support these loads properly. Deflection calculations help determine whether additional support beams need fitting above the track, especially for wider openings.

Period Property Integration

Heritage aluminium doors prove particularly suitable for traditional properties when styled appropriately. Bronze anodised or dark powder-coated internal aluminium sliding doors complement Victorian and Edwardian features while providing modern performance. Original architectural details often guide frame colour choices – matching door frames to existing metalwork creates visual harmony.

Adapting period doorways requires sensitivity to original features. Existing architraves can often stay in place, with new frame sections fitted within them. This approach maintains character while improving space use through sliding rather than hinged operation. The slim profiles of aluminium frames help preserve original proportions even when converting traditional openings.

Loft and Conversion Projects

Narrow spaces in loft conversions benefit from sliding systems that eliminate swing space needs. Internal aluminium sliding doors fitted with slim-profile tracks work well in these areas, where every millimetre counts. The strength-to-weight ratio of aluminium helps reduce structural loading in converted spaces where original joists might have limited capacity.

Technical Requirements

Track installation methods vary depending on floor construction. Solid concrete floors allow direct channel mounting, while suspended timber floors might need additional support to prevent movement. The design of aluminium frames supports various fixing approaches:

Floor-mounted tracks sit in shallow channels, with the option for flush thresholds that create step-free access between rooms. Ceiling-mounted systems transfer door weight to the structure above through carefully engineered bracket systems. Wall-mounted configurations use robust fixings to support the entire door assembly.

Proper frame alignment ensures trouble-free operation throughout the system’s life. Laser levelling during installation helps achieve perfect tracking, while adjustable rollers allow fine-tuning of panel height and plumb. Professional installers use specialist tools to achieve tight tolerances, particularly important with multiple-panel configurations where alignment affects how panels meet and seal.

The structural properties of aluminium help overcome common installation challenges. The metal resists warping and maintains its shape despite temperature changes or building movement. This stability proves especially valuable in new extensions where settling might occur, helping internal aluminium sliding doors maintain smooth operation as buildings age.
